1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What odd sight do the sailors first see?
Back
A large man on a sled.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Why does the man agree to tell Walton his story?
Back
To relieve himself of guilt.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Why was Frankenstein in the Arctic?
Back
He was pursuing the monster.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is Walton attempting to locate?
Back
Northern passage through the Arctic.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does the Arctic setting symbolize in 'Frankenstein'?
Back
Isolation and the pursuit of knowledge.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Who is Robert Walton?
Back
An explorer who seeks to discover the North Pole.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the significance of the letters in 'Frankenstein'?
Back
They frame the narrative and provide insight into Walton's character.
